Position Overview
We are seeking an experienced, motivated professional to join Lockton as an Insourced Risk Manager supporting a major private equity real estate client in the Metropolitan DC ( Chevy Chase, MD) office. This position is part of Lockton’s Private Equity Real Estate (PERE) team; however, the successful candidate will be dedicated exclusively to the client account and will work primarily from the client’s offices in the Washington, D.C./Maryland area.
Core Responsibilities
- The Risk Manager will provide direction and oversight of risk management at a corporate and national level for development and operational assets. The successful candidate will work alongside the client’s risk management committee and partner with internal and external legal, development, and acquisitions teams to oversee and manage risk-related matters across a diverse portfolio of development, redevelopment, and stabilized real estate investments. This individual will enforce and drive strategy as it pertains to compliance, loss events and will improve internal processes to mitigate future loss and risk. Duties and responsibilities will include:
- Serve as the primary risk and insurance liaison among client leadership, asset management, business partners, and Lockton teams.
- Build and maintain relationships with executives, legal teams, joint venture partners, lenders, and external advisors.
- Communicate risk, insurance, and claims matters effectively to senior stakeholders.
- Lead strategic oversight and coordination of insurance claims.
- Manage builder's risk, OCIP, and construction liability programs for development projects.
- Develop and implement risk management policies, procedures, and governance practices.
- Oversee master and asset-level insurance programs and support renewal strategy.
- Review and analyze insurance requirements, partner programs, contracts, and indemnification provisions.
- Maintain compliance with third-party insurance obligations and related documentation.
- Oversee enrollments, contracts, safety initiatives, and regulatory compliance matters.
- Evaluate project risks and recommend risk mitigation strategies for development, construction, and asset management activities.
- Partner with operational teams to align exposures with appropriate insurance coverage.
- Support enterprise risk management initiatives, including business continuity, emergency response, ESG, and sustainability programs.
